      <description>&lt;img src="http://yadibox.podOmatic.com/mymedia/thumb/1092297/0x0_709888.jpeg" alt="itunes pic"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;This week's episode is dedicated to the amazing Dennis Coles aka GHOSTFACE KILLAH (no one could get iller)!!!  To celebrate the release of his new album "Big Doe Rehab," I picked out some of my favorite Ghostface songs from his vast catalogue of LP's, guest appearances, mixtapes, and unreleased bangers.   Get ready for some universal death threats from Shaolin's supreme dart spitter.  Here's the tracklisting
&lt;p&gt;
1.  "Mighty Healthy" from SUPREME CLIENTELE
&lt;p&gt;
2.  "Milk 'Em (MHE Remix" f/ Trife Da God from WHITE LABEL
&lt;p&gt;
3.  "Come On" f/ Cormega from HIDDEN DARTS 3
&lt;p&gt;
4.  "Block Rock" from MORE FISH
&lt;p&gt;
5.  "260" f/ Raekwon from IRONMAN
&lt;p&gt;
6.  "Black Cream aka My Guitar" from HIDDEN DARTS 3
&lt;p&gt;
7.  "Barrell Brothers" f/ Styles P, Beanie Sigel, Solomon Childs from THE BIG DOE REHAB
&lt;p&gt;
8.  "Holla" from THE PRETTY TONEY ALBUM
&lt;p&gt;
9.  "The Forest" from BULLETPROOF WALLETS
&lt;p&gt;
10.  "Beauty Jackson" from FISHSCALE
&lt;p&gt;
11.  "Hide Ya Face (El-P Mix)" Prefuse 73 f/ Ghostface, El-P from SURROUNDED BY SILENCE
